@Override public void configureSource(Job job, int inputId) throws IOException { source.configureSource(job, inputId); }
@Override public void configureSource(Job job, int inputId) throws IOException { source.configureSource(job, inputId); }
@Override public void configureSource(Job job, int inputId) throws IOException { source.configureSource(job, inputId); }
inputNode.getSource().configureSource(job, -1); } else { for (int i = 0; i < inputNodes.size(); i++) { DoNode inputNode = inputNodes.get(i); inputNode.getSource().configureSource(job, i);
inputNode.getSource().configureSource(job, -1); } else { for (int i = 0; i < inputNodes.size(); i++) { DoNode inputNode = inputNodes.get(i); inputNode.getSource().configureSource(job, i);
inputNode.getSource().configureSource(job, -1); } else { for (int i = 0; i < inputNodes.size(); i++) { inputNodes.get(i).getSource().configureSource(job, i);
public JavaRDDLike<?, ?> getJavaRDDLike(SparkRuntime runtime) { try { Job job = new Job(runtime.getConfiguration()); FileInputFormat.addInputPaths(job, "/tmp"); //placeholder source.configureSource(job, 0); Converter converter = source.getConverter(); JavaPairRDD<?, ?> input = runtime.getSparkContext().newAPIHadoopRDD( job.getConfiguration(), CrunchInputFormat.class, converter.getKeyClass(), converter.getValueClass()); input.rdd().setName(getName()); MapFn mapFn = converter.applyPTypeTransforms() ? source.getType().getInputMapFn() : IdentityFn.getInstance(); return input .map(new InputConverterFunction(source.getConverter())) .map(new MapFunction(mapFn, runtime.getRuntimeContext())); } catch (IOException e) { throw new RuntimeException(e); } } }
public JavaRDDLike<?, ?> getJavaRDDLike(SparkRuntime runtime) { try { Job job = new Job(runtime.getConfiguration()); FileInputFormat.addInputPaths(job, "/tmp"); //placeholder source.configureSource(job, 0); Converter converter = source.getConverter(); JavaPairRDD<?, ?> input = runtime.getSparkContext().newAPIHadoopRDD( job.getConfiguration(), CrunchInputFormat.class, converter.getKeyClass(), converter.getValueClass()); input.rdd().setName(getName()); MapFn mapFn = converter.applyPTypeTransforms() ? source.getType().getInputMapFn() : IdentityFn.getInstance(); return input .map(new InputConverterFunction(source.getConverter())) .map(new MapFunction(mapFn, runtime.getRuntimeContext())); } catch (IOException e) { throw new RuntimeException(e); } } }